IT: Как я докатился до жизни такой

Mar 25, 2022 15:54


Когда-то давно я начинал программировать, перебивая код из журнала в калькулятор Электроника МК-61. Второй стадией точно не помню - то ли Focal на ДВК-1МШ в школе, то ли BASIC на ZX Spectrum, собранном братом с отцом.

Потом, внезапно, машинные коды для Z80 (добавлял себе жизней в игрухах :)), но через какое-то время ассемблер Z80.

Далее в институте Pascal. На втором курсе - AutoLisp. На третьем - ассемблер 8086, C, C-- (да! я на нём курсовик наваял). И вроде параллельно уже ассемблер MC68HC05. Потом ассемблер 8088, 68HC11, 80386. И, наконец, C++.

В какой-то момент Олег подтолкнул меня почитать про TCL/TK (и я активно ломанулся патчить Postilion для поддержки русского языка под AIX, но это оказалось никому кроме меня не нужным). Потом с его же пинка развлекался с flex и bison. А ещё с emacs lisp. Ой, и даже с Forth.

Где-то параллельно меня накрыло российское наследие PDP-11 и я чего-то писал на ассемблере под него на военной кафедре.

Потом вроде чего-то ваял на MC68HC08, PIC16 и на чем-то от Infineon. Ещё (надо было для собеседования) прочитал про SQL за три дня, но почти сразу всё и забыл :)

Дальше пошёл работать и столкнулся с ассемблером 68000. И где-то там же Python. И ассемблер ARM.

На следующей работе - ассемблер TI DSP, С#, и даже чуть правил VHDL.

В какой-то отпуск с дочей программировали на Scratch котиков.

На последней работе попался некорректно работающий проект на Go, пришлось поправить. А ещё чего-то правил в Perl.

Интересно, я забыл чего-то, о знании чего я писал ранее в резюме? :-)

hi-tech, #embedded

Previous post Next post
Up